Apple Inc., founded in 1976 in Cupertino, California, has built a global brand centered on iPhone, iPad, Mac, Apple Watch, and services like iCloud, Apple Music, and App Store. Its reputation for sleek design, tight integration of hardware and software, and relentless focus on user experience has positioned it as a leader in consumer electronics, software, and digital services.
Apple hires across a wide spectrum: hardware engineers, firmware and silicon designers, software developers (iOS, macOS, Swift), UX/UI designers, product managers, supply‑chain and manufacturing specialists, retail associates, marketing strategists, finance analysts, legal counsel, and data scientists. Candidates can expect a rigorous interview loop that blends technical problem‑solving with cultural fit, a strong emphasis on collaboration across disciplines, and opportunities to work on projects that reach millions of users worldwide.
